14:22 — Health checks on the Larkspine load balancer began failing for pool C. The probe endpoint timed out because the app's warmup routine blocked the main thread. Traffic shifted to pool A, doubling its load. Maro rolled back the warmup change within nine minutes. The fix shipped under the following trace.

trace token, bafop-tajep: htk21_7158bec7b98c31a10175c

Subject: Support outsourcing — decision and next steps

Team: we are proceeding with outsourcing tier-one support to Fennick Partners. Contract signature expected within two weeks. Heads of department should freeze support hiring immediately and identify staff for redeployment. Escalations, enterprise accounts, and the Ashgrove contract stay in-house. Comms remain embargoed until the all-hands. Rationale and downstream plans are captured in the confidential note below.

confidential, yafof-tawef: The finance team signed off on a budget of $34.3 million for Project Zorox. The renewal with Aldethax Freight closes at $12.7 million a year, 10 percent below the last contract.

## Build Provenance: Catalogue Import Service

The Thornquist catalogue importer for the Ashbury Public Collections is built from the sealed pipeline only; ad-hoc builds must never reach production, as import mappings are generated at compile time and drift silently otherwise. Future maintainers should verify every deployed artifact against the provenance ledger before approving a release. The artifact currently serving imports carries the token shown on the next line.

build token for yaguf-yadug: htk6_2ede56

Mira — depot uniforms update. The Torfield depot order shipped from Bramley Workwear: 42 jackets, 60 polos, sized per the roster. Count on arrival, flag shorts before noon. Keep the crate sealed until sizes are verified against the sheet. Hand the signed sheet to the courier per the line below.

dispatch memo: the sorius tamius courier leaves the praeth ledger at gate 4873 under passcode 928014

Test plan for the Farelock rate-parity checker, plugin surface only. Plugins must tolerate duplicate rate snapshots and out-of-order timestamps; both cases are in the conformance suite. Run the suite against the sandbox crawler, never production. Sandbox calls are authenticated; pass the bearer token below in the Authorization header.

login token, yajeg-fawif: eyJhbGciOiJIUzI1NiIsInR5cCI6IkpXVCJ9.eyJzdWIiOiIEdPQYnZXaZIn0.HSRTnYZBx0Qc